Based on the descriptions provided for the labels, here's a possible identification of the organelles in an animal cell:
-
Label A (the round structure in the center): This is likely the nucleus, which houses the cell's genetic material and is often round or oval in shape.
-
Label B (small circular shapes in the cytoplasm): These are likely the ribosomes, which can be found freely floating in the cytoplasm or attached to the endoplasmic reticulum. Ribosomes are responsible for protein synthesis.
-
Label C (small dots on the nucleolus): These are likely ribosomal RNA (rRNA) or ribosome subunits being synthesized in the nucleolus, as the nucleolus is involved in the production of ribosomes.
-
Label D (tubular structure made up of stacked tubes): This could refer to the endoplasmic reticulum (ER), specifically the rough endoplasmic reticulum (RER) if it’s studded with ribosomes, or the Golgi apparatus, which is also composed of stacked, flattened membranes (although it's not typically described as tubular).
